Laminate Wood Installation Questions
What types of spaces are suitable for laminate wood installation? Laminate flooring can be installed in living rooms, bedrooms, hallways, and even some basements, offering a versatile option for many areas of a property.
Is laminate wood installation appropriate for high-traffic areas? Yes, laminate flooring is durable and designed to withstand high foot traffic, making it suitable for busy household spaces.
What should property owners consider before installing laminate flooring? It's important to evaluate subfloor conditions, moisture levels, and existing flooring to ensure proper installation and long-term performance.
Can laminate wood be installed over existing flooring? In many cases, laminate can be installed over existing flooring such as vinyl or tile, provided the surface is flat and stable.
